To get the most flavor and smell of your coffee, buy the freshest beans possible. This involves purchasing small quantities and storing them in a sealed container, such as a Ziploc bag or a coffee jar. The beans should be stored in a cool, dark area to avoid the loss of heat and exposure to light. If you leave beans exposed to air, they could be rapidly oxidized and lose their flavor and aroma.
It is recommended to use medium roast beans with a bean-to-cup machine. Dark roast beans tend to be more oily and could clog up the burrs of the bean to cup machine, Coffee Machine From Beans which prevents it from releasing the maximum flavor. Using medium roast beans that are matte in appearance (meaning they haven't been to cup coffee machine roasted close to or past the second crack) can help avoid this.
The grind size is another important factor to consider when choosing a coffee beans. A finer grind allows water to flow more easily through the grounds and improve the extraction. However, a more coarse grind could cause the opposite effect and make it difficult for the water to get into the beans, which can result in a cup that is not fully extracted of coffee. It is a good idea therefore, to experiment with different sizes of grinders and choose the one that is suitable for your preferences.
